ICLR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

598 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Icon (ICLR)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$22.1B — up 12% from $19.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 105 funds opened new ICLR positions and 49 closed out — a net gain of 56 holders — while 186 added to existing stakes and 221 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$308M. The largest seller was WCM Investment Management, cutting an estimated $188M.
